dc.descriptionThese guidelines aim to provide practical guidance in the registration of microorganisms, botanicals and semiochemicals for plant protection and public health. The document focuses primarily on data requirements for registration and evaluation approaches. It provides national authorities with a framework for registering biopesticides, identifies aspects where they differ from chemical pesticides, and indicates where registration authorities should pay special attention. Specific chapters are ded icated to each type of biopesticide: microbials, botanicals and semiochemicals. These guidelines are complementary to the two technical Guidelines already published in the framework of the International FAO/WHO Code of Conduct on Pesticide Management: the Guidelines on registration of pesticides (2010) and the Guidelines on data requirements for the registration of pesticides (2014).
